About Zhanbin Lu

Zhanbin Lu is a scholar working on Computational Mechanics, Safety, Risk, Reliability and Quality, Aerospace Engineering, Fluid Flow and Transfer Processes and Environmental Engineering, having authored 29 papers that have together received 361 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Combustion and flame dynamics (18 papers), Fire dynamics and safety research (17 papers), Combustion and Detonation Processes (14 papers), Advanced Combustion Engine Technologies (9 papers), Flame retardant materials and properties (3 papers), Computational Fluid Dynamics and Aerodynamics (3 papers), Wind and Air Flow Studies (2 papers) and Fluid Dynamics and Heat Transfer (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Fluid Flow and Transfer Processes (142 citations), Safety, Risk, Reliability and Quality (152 citations), Computational Mechanics (203 citations), Aerospace Engineering (139 citations) and Cancer Research (42 citations). Zhanbin Lu has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Ukraine. Frequent co-authors include J. Buckmaster, Luca Massa, Dimitrios C. Kyritsis, T. L. Jackson, Feng Zhu, Moshe Matalon, Sandip Ghosal, Li Chen, Chunhua Liu and Juan Wang. Their work appears in journals such as Combustion and Flame, Combustion Theory and Modelling, Proceedings of the Combustion Institute, Applied Mathematics and Mechanics and Combustion Science and Technology.
